IND vs ENG 3rd T20I: Mohammed Shami Returns; India To Bowl First In Rajkot

IND vs ENG 3rd T20I toss update, playing XIs: Mohammed Shami has finally returned to the Indian team's playing 11 after 14 months.

India playing 11 for IND vs ENG 3rd T20I: The third T20 match between India and England is scheduled to be played in Rajkot. With India leading the series 2-0 after winning the first two games, England faces a must-win situation to stay alive in IND vs ENG T20I series and avoid an early defeat.

IND vs ENG 3rd T20I toss update: India won the toss and asked England to bat first in Rajkot. One change in India playing XI from last game. Mohammed Shami has finally returned to the Indian team's playing 11 after 14 months. Check details below...

What captains said...

Suryakumar Yadav: We will bowl first, looks nice and hard, don't think it will change later as well. Rajkot has always been a good track, sure it will be a sporting one. We wanted to play a different brand of cricket but at the same time you need to understand the situation and he (Tilak) bailed the side out. We'll look at it as a 3 game series from here, boys are charged up. Arshdeep is resting, Shami comes in.

Jos Buttler: Looks a really good surface, looking forward to batting. We would've chased as well. Looks a good wicket, guys have had a good practice yesterday and we're excited for the match. Was a really good game of cricket, we fought really hard and pushed them all the way. We need to play really well tonight. We know how well India play, they're a strong team. We need a good total to defend. Same team but Jamie Smith will keep wickets, Salt has got a little stiff calf.

Playing XIs for India vs England 3rd T20I

India playing 11 for IND vs ENG 3rd T20I: Sanju Samson(w), Abhishek Sharma, Tilak Varma, Suryakumar Yadav(c), Dhruv Jurel, Hardik Pandya, Washington Sundar, Axar Patel, Mohammed Shami, Ravi Bishnoi, Varun Chakravarthy.

England playing 11 for IND vs ENG 3rd T20I: Philip Salt, Ben Duckett, Jos Buttler(c), Harry Brook, Liam Livingstone, Jamie Smith(w), Jamie Overton, Brydon Carse, Jofra Archer, Adil Rashid, Mark Wood.
